MAC 'Haute and Naughty Lash' Mascara

Okay, so I'm a big sucker for big lashes.  A good mascara is a beauty product I definitely couldn't do without. Most of the time, I just don't have the time to do a full on beauty regime, so generally a lick of mascara and I'm on my merry way :)

I've always been a firm fan of Max Factors' False Lash Effect (and I still am), but lately I've found a new mascara which I think rivals it!!!! (YES I just say that!)



(Left): Little brush [Lengthing]                (Right): Big brush [Volumizing]

I was introduced to Mac's Haute and Naughty Lash Mascara back in February and I haven't been able to put it down ever since.  Its by far the best mascara I've ever used. I never ever splurged out on a mascara before because I think there are plenty great cheaper drugstore ones, but I was convinced to get this and I'm so glad I did, and I think its definitely worth the extra few euro's.  Its £18 but I think I paid 23 euro for it. Its a two in one mascara, with the small brush aimed at lengthening lashes and the big brush used for adding volume.  I find the mascara gives me a fuller set of lashes without clumping.  People have even asked me was I wearing fake lashes when I wasn't.  What I also like about this mascara is, you can tailor your look with it! You can get a natural look with adding just one layer or two, but you can keep adding layers for a more dramatic effect!  The choice is yours!

Urban Decay 'Build Your Own Palette' Review


So as a major Urban Decay eyeshadow fanatic, when they released a customizable palette I just had to get it!!!!  Urban Decay have re-released their single eyeshadow, they now come in 68 amazing shades with five different finishes (Duotone, matte, satin, shimmer and sparkle) and have been reformulated for better overall quality.  To be honest, I never seen a problem with the old version of the eyeshadows, but in Urban Decay we trust.

I was a bit weary of buying the palette at first as many bloggers commented on how expensive they were, but when I seen that I could buy shades from the old 'book of shadows' palettes (in peticular bordello and last call)  that was the deal breaker for me.

So I popped along to Debenhams the other day and picked up the' build your own' palette.  The palette is retailing  at 17 euro (but I got it for 15 as there was a discount on all beauty products that day).   The packaging of the palette is extremely stylish and sturdy (very like the naked2 packaging) to keep the eyeshadows safe from smashing in your handbag.  On the inside, the palette comes complete with one exclusive eyeshadow "Walk of Shame", a mini karma shadow brush, a big mirror and five other empty spaces, where your can add your own Urban Decay eyeshadows.

The packaging
Inside the palette
So now it was time to start filling the palette.  The eyeshadows themselves come in their own chrome pot, unlike MAC shadows designed for palettes. This idea is pretty nifty as the shadows can be popped out of their packaging, and placed in the palette, then if you change your mind, you can pop the shadow back into their original chrome packaging and carry them around as singles. 

NOTE: As you can see from my photos, I tried to pop them out the WRONG way and ended up scratching the shadows, which happened down to sheer excitement, they can be easily popped out by pressing the back of the eyeshadow forward and not prized out by using any blunt object which happened to be next to you.

The Colours

So I ended up filling my palette with Walk Of Shame, Freelove, Scratch, Bordello and Last Call with one space left to fill.


Walk Of Shame soft pinkish-peach matte

Freelove golden vibrant peach
Scratch rose gold
Bordello pale mauve w/ gold microglitter
Last Call metallic sugar plum

The Bottom Line
Over all I can't fault the eyeshadows, the fulfilled my expectations and so much more!  The only downside is that there are only 6 spaces in the palette and if I was to buy another one, I would have two "walk of shame" shadows. I found that the karma brush wasn't as good as the one that came with the naked palette but thats all I can fault. Many people think that it is very expensive retailing at 17e for each eyeshadow (17 x 6 = 102e) and 102e to buy and fill the palette.  Yes you could buy the pre-made palettes for half the price and twice as many eyeshadows, but my arguement against that is.... you pick each shadow in the palette, therefore you would use them all!!! I know no matter how much I love the book of shadows palettes, there are always a few colours I never use! Plus the eyeshadows are huge in comparison to the shadows in the pre-made palettes (at least double the quantity).  I know for sure, even when my palette is full, I will carry on and continue to buy the singles cause they are just amazing!!!
